A new CNN poll finds that only 34% of Americans approve of President Donald Trump's performance, and only 25% say the war against Iran was worth the cost in American lives and money.
A new CNN poll, originally reported by The Zioneer at 14:39 Jerusalem Wednesday, is now being highlighted for its finding that President Donald Trump's approval rating stands at 34% — tying the low he recorded after the January 6 Capitol riot. The same survey shows that only 25% of Americans believe the war against Iran was worth the cost in lives and money, while 73% say the president does not pay enough attention to the country's most important problems. The Zioneer has been tracking a series of polls showing declining public confidence in the administration. A Reuters/Ipsos poll published Tuesday, June 23, found Trump's approval at 34% and 52% of Americans saying the Iran war was not worth its costs. A CBS News poll from Sunday, June 21, showed 69% believed the financial cost of the campaign was not worthwhile. A Fox News poll from Thursday, June 25, put economic approval at 31%. An Israel Hayom poll from Thursday, June 18, found 71% of Israeli respondents do not trust Trump to safeguard Israeli interests in Iran negotiations. These surveys, reported by The Zioneer, form a broader pattern of eroding support.
The poll represents a single data point; its methodology and sample size have not been independently verified by The Zioneer beyond the CNN and N12 report. No further breakdowns or trend data from the same pollster have been published at this time.
